How do you check hydraulic oil in a 1530 john deere?
To check the hydraulic oil in a John Deere 1530, first ensure the tractor is on a level surface and the engine is off. Locate the hydraulic oil reservoir, usually found on the right side of the tractor. Remove the dipstick, wipe it clean, reinsert it without screwing it in, and then check the level; it should be between the "add" and "full" marks. If necessary, add the appropriate hydraulic oil to reach the correct level.

How do you replace the start solenoid on a John Deere gator?
To replace the start solenoid on a John Deere Gator, first disconnect the battery to ensure safety. Locate the solenoid, which is typically mounted near the starter motor; then remove the wiring connections and the mounting bolts. Install the new solenoid by reversing the removal process, ensuring all connections are secure. Finally, reconnect the battery and test the ignition system to ensure proper operation.

How do you replace a Bendix on a john Deere garden tractor?
To replace the Bendix on a John Deere garden tractor, first disconnect the battery and remove the starter from the tractor. Then, take off the Bendix from the starter motor, usually by removing retaining screws or bolts. Install the new Bendix by securing it in place and reassembling the starter. Finally, reinstall the starter and reconnect the battery, ensuring everything is properly aligned and secured.

What type of transmission oil do i use in a john Deere 544c?
For a John Deere 544C, you should use John Deere J20C or J20D transmission oil, as these are specifically formulated for the hydraulic and transmission systems in their equipment. Always check the operator's manual for the most accurate specifications and recommendations, as they may vary based on the machine's usage and operating conditions. Regularly changing the transmission oil is also crucial for maintaining optimal performance.

What weight of oil is best for John Deere 3010 gas?
For a John Deere 3010 gas tractor, the recommended oil weight is typically SAE 30 for warmer temperatures and SAE 10W-30 for cooler temperatures. It's important to check the owner's manual for specific recommendations based on operating conditions and temperature ranges. Regular oil changes with the appropriate weight oil will help maintain engine performance and longevity.
